a Integrated Digital CCIR-601 YCrCb to PAL/NTSC Video Encoder ADV7175/ADV7176 Close Captioning Support Teletext Support (Passthrough Mode) On-Board Color Bar Generation On-Board Voltage Reference 2-Wire Serial MPU Interface (I2C Compatible) +5 V CMOS Monolithic Construction 44-Pin PQFP Thermally Enhanced Package FEATURES CCIR-601 YCrCb to PAL/NTSC Video Encoder Single 27 MHz Clock Required (؋2 Oversampling) Pixel Port Supports: CCIR-656 4:2:2 8-Bit Parallel Input Format 4:2:2 16-Bit Parallel Input Format SMPTE 170M NTSC Compatible Composite Video Output CCIR624/CCIR601 PAL Compatible Composite Video Output SCART/PeriTV Support YUV Output Mode Simultaneous Composite and S-VHS Y/C or RGB YUV Video Outputs Programmable Luma Filters (Low-Pass/Notch) Square Pixel Support (Slave Mode) Allows Subcarrier Phase Locking with External Video Source 10-Bit DAC Resolution for Encoded Video Channels 8-Bit DAC Resolution for RGB Output YUV Interpolation for Accurate Subcarrier Construction Programmable Subcarrier Frequency and Phase Programmable LUMA Delay Color Signal Control/Burst Signal Control Interlaced/Noninterlaced Operation Complete On-Chip Video Timing Generator Master/Slave Operation Supported Master Mode Timing Programmability Macrovision Antitaping Facility Rev 6.1/7.x (ADV7175 Only)* OBS APPLICATIONS MPEG-1 and MPEG-2 Video DVD Digital Satellite/Cable Systems (Set Top Boxes/IRDs) Video Games CD Video/Karaoke Professional Studio Quality PC Video/Multimedia OLE GENERAL DESCRIPTION TE The ADV7175/ADV7176 is an integrated digital video encoder that converts Digital CCIR-601 4:2:2 component video data into a standard analog baseband television signal compatible with world wide standards NTSC, PAL B/D/G/H/I, PAL M or PAL N. In addition to the composite output signal, there is the facility to output S-VHS Y/C video, YUV or RGB video. The Y/C, YUV or RGB format is simultaneously available at the analog outputs with the composite video signal. Each analog output generates a standard video-level signal into a doubly terminated 75 Ω load.
